The final irony, of course, is that nothing has changed for the animals. One tyrant has replaced another; the pigs have begun acting like men using human emotions as their driving force. When the animals look in the windows at the end and cannot differentiate between pigs and men, the change (which is no real change at all) is complete and they are, as we say, back to square 1.
